How Our Team Handles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al
When you call our team for tree root pipe damage water removal, you can expect a meticulous process that ensures your home is restored to its original condition. We’ll start by sending a certified technician to assess the damage and create a customized plan to remove the tree roots and repair the affected pipes. This may involve using specialized equipment like hydro-jetting or pipe bursting to clear out the blockages. Our goal is to reduce downtime and get your home back to normal as quickly as possible.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al Cost in Mount Rainier, MD
The cost of tree root pipe damage water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ions in Mount Rainier, MD.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Tree Root Removal |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, number of pipes affected, and complexity of removal. |
| Pipe Repair or Replacement |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size and complexity of repair, number of pipes affected, and local materials costs. |
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, amount of water involved, and local labor costs. |
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Complexity of inspection, number of areas affected, and local labor costs. |
| Debris Removal and C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, amount of debris involved, and local labor costs. |
